Courts and Tribunals Bill: Further to consider the Bill
Parliamentary debate
Parliament is reconvening in General Committee to continue detailed examination of the Courts and Tribunals Bill. This is the second or further consideration of the Bill, where MPs scrutinise specific clauses, amendments, and provisions affecting the court system and tribunal structures across the UK.
The Courts and Tribunals Bill affects access to justice, court efficiency, and how legal disputes are resolved for millions of citizens and businesses. Changes to court procedures and tribunal arrangements have national importance for the administration of justice and can impact court backlogs, legal costs, and people's ability to pursue claims.
